首页 > 编程语言 >uniapp开发微信小程序当前页面不可转发

uniapp开发微信小程序当前页面不可转发

时间:2023-01-30 00:33:22浏览次数:61  
标签:uniapp return title 微信 imageUrl share res 分享 页面

创建一个 mixins ,我的文件路径为 : common/share.js

export default {
    onShareAppMessage(res) { //发送给朋友
        return {}
    },
    onShareTimeline(res) {//分享到朋友圈
        return {}
    },
}

export default {
    created() {
        //#ifdef MP-WEIXIN
        wx.showShareMenu({
            withShareTicket: true,
            menus: ['shareAppMessage', 'shareTimeline']
        });
        //#endif
    },
}

全局使用,在 main.js 里面 添加全局的 mixin

import share from './common/share.js'
Vue.mixin(share) 
const app = new Vue({
    ...App,share
})

这样设置后,每个页面都会有分享按钮了。

自定义分享内容

export default {
    data() {
       return {
            share:{
               title: '自定义分享标题',
               imageUrl:'https://ossweb-img.qq.com/images/lol/web201310/skin/big10001.jpg',
            }
       }
    },
    onShareAppMessage(res) { //发送给朋友
        return {
            title: this.share.title,
            imageUrl: this.share.imageUrl,
        }
    },
    onShareTimeline(res) {//分享到朋友圈
        return {
            title: this.share.title,
            imageUrl: this.share.imageUrl,
        }
    },
 
 
}

 

标签:uniapp,return,title,微信,imageUrl,share,res,分享,页面
From: https://www.cnblogs.com/panwudi/p/17074172.html

相关文章

  • 电脑微信的文件在哪里,如何单独导出某个人的聊天记录?
    12-3​众所周知,电脑上的软件一般都会在电脑上保存软件产生的数据,或者保存软件接收到的数据,QQ是这样,微信当然也是这样,也就是说微信的聊天记录,包含文字、语音、图片、视频、文......
  • 关于页面跳转使用的微信api
    1. wx.switchTab跳转到tabBar页面,并关闭其他所有非tabBar页面   2.wx.redirectTo关闭当前页面,跳转到应用内的某个页面。但是不允许跳转到tabbar页面3.wx.......
  • 关于声明式导航和编程式导航到tabBar页面和非tabBar页面
    声明式导航到tabBar页面<navigatorurl="/***/***/**"open-type="switchTab"></navigator >注意点url和open-type为必填1.指定url跳转的页面地址,以/开头2.open-type......
  • Microsoft 365 解决方案:如何在搜索页面增加或者删除Filter(过滤条件)选项卡
    Blog链接:https://blog.51cto.com/u_13637423我们都知道如果用户在SharePointsite中做文档等检索,会返回很多搜索结果,默认的情况下我们可以在搜索结果页面切换不同的选项卡,......
  • 微信小程序与微信内置浏览器共享cookie
    遇到奇怪现象:用户系统身份保存在cookie中,用户通过微信授权登录可以绑定(或注册)系统身份和微信小程序身份(openid)但是用户在未经微信授权登录的情况下却获取到了用户......
  • 关于微信小程序中的导航传参
    声明式导航  编程式导航  接收参数是在页面加载的onload中如何接收页面跳转的参数?通过声明式导航传参或编程式导航传参所携带的参数,可以直接在onLo......
  • 黑马程序员前端-CSS练手之学成在线页面制作
     前端学习笔记教程不定期更新中,传送门:​​前端HTML第一天:什么是网页?什么是HTML?网页怎么形成?​​​​黑马程序员前端-CSS入门总结​​​​黑马程序员前端-CSS之emmet语法​......
  • 小程序嵌套H5网页,微信支付流程
    问题:小程序嵌套h5无法使用微信jsapi和公众号相关的支付,官方明确表示h5无法调起微信支付解决:微信小程序嵌套h5,h5无法唤起微信支付h5发起微信支付时,先跳转至小......
  • H5页面获取微信用户openid极简攻略
    背景之前每次写到获取openid就觉得特别麻烦,网上很多代码段会把一部分功能分开写,确实相对合理,但是对于复制粘贴代码来说依赖越少越方便,所以根据自己的经验做了一个极简的......
  • ISM Web组态软件的组态应用开发之创建页面
    提示:文章写完后,目录可以自动生成,如何生成可参考右边的帮助文档文章目录​​前言​​​​一、创建电脑端页面​​​​二、设置首页​​​​2.手机端页面​​​​2.装饰页面​......